best of a bad lot



best of a bad lot

A person or thing in a group that is slightly better or more desirable than anything or anyone else in the group, even though none of the options available are desirable. To be honest, none of the apartments we can afford looked very nice, but this place seems to be the best of a bad lot. I don't care for Mary's new college friends. She's still the best of a bad lot, but she's become a real troublemaker since meeting them.
